Amy was really great initially. She communicated well and really helped us get on the right track for approval. After the loan was handed over to the processor, everything went down hill. Kathy did not follow up regularly and was hard to get in touch with. There was a long period of time with no communication where I believe the file was put on the back burner while we waited for a title. We had a very clear deadline for closing that was communicated with Amy. I'm not sure if that was relayed to Kathy or not. Our deadline was missed by 7 days and really put my family into a very difficult situation. I'm not sure if it was relayed to us that Amy was going on vacation right before our loan was to be finished, I don't remember that communication, but Amy disappeared right before we were supposed to close and I never heard back from her. She never responded to my last call, text, or email. Kathy was difficult to finish the loan with. We were at the closing date and all of a sudden there were documents that were still needed that was never communicated to us in the 2 weeks prior from Kathy's last communication stating she would update us. That delayed our closing another week. Our last communication with Amy was that we were clear to close with zero dollars at the table. We arrived to closing and found out there was almost $400 due with no communication from Amy or Kathy. We found out frkm our REALTOR. We had to leave closing to get get a check to process the payment and come back to closing. I would likely recommend NAF again, but would not recommend using an out of state loan officer an processor. Some of our issues also came from different in time zones, but I really felt there was lacking on Kathy's part.
